Barzagli seeks consistency

Andrea Barzagli has urged his Juventus team-mates not to let up ahead of their Serie A encounter with Chievo on Sunday.

Antonio Conte’s men are top of the league table after five matches, and the Juve defender hopes that will be still the case after 90 minutes in Verona.

“We must play Chievo without any fear so we can continue winning and give consistency to a season in which we have started very well,” Barzagli told Sky Sport Italia.

Juventus were tipped as title candidates after their 2-0 win over AC Milan just before the international break, but the 30-year-old feels early predictions could be misleading.

“Juventus for the Scudetto? We are still at the start but it’s always the case that papers start speaking about these things so early,” Barzagli said.

“The important thing is to stay calm and we must prepare ourselves for each game. Then we will see what happens in the future.”

The Turin giants have 11 points from five games this season and sit top alongside Udinese.
